香港云服务器性能优化实战:提升速度与稳定性的关键策略
在面向亚洲尤其是中国内地用户提供服务时,香港机房因其优越的网络互联和相对低的跨境延迟,常被用于搭建面向国内外访问的中枢节点。对于站长、企业用户与开发者来说,仅选择一台香港服务器或香港VPS并不足以保证业务的高速与稳定,对系统栈与网络栈的全面性能优化才是保障用户体验与运营成本最优化的关键。本文从原理到实战,梳理可直接落地的优化策略,并在选购与多地域部署(如美国服务器、日本服务器、韩国服务器、新加坡服务器)方面给出建议。
性能优化的基础原理:从计量到定位
任何优化都应以量化为前提。首先建立完整的性能观测体系,包括但不限于:
- 系统级监控:CPU、内存、磁盘IOPS、网络吞吐、连接数(可以使用Prometheus+Grafana、Zabbix等);
- 应用层监控:响应时间、错误率、QPS、慢查询日志(如MySQL慢查询、PHP慢日志);
- 网络链路监测:ping、mtr、traceroute、TCP吞吐测试(iperf3)、丢包率与时延抖动。
通过基线测试(Benchmark)例如wrk/ab/hey对Web服务压力测试,sysbench对数据库、fio对磁盘进行压力测试,能帮助你区分是CPU饱和、IO等待或是网络瓶颈,从而对症下药。
关键指标与定位方法
- CPU:查看load、steal时间,若steal高说明宿主机资源争抢(VPS场景常见);
- 内存:注意swap使用,频繁swap会导致延迟暴升;
- 磁盘IO:针对数据库或写入密集型服务优先选择本地SSD或高性能云盘,并进行fio随机/顺序读写测试;
- 网络:高并发下注意TCP连接数、TIME_WAIT/SYN激增,需要优化内核参数;
- 应用层:通过APM(如Jaeger、Zipkin或商业APM)进行分布式追踪,定位慢调用链路。
系统与内核层面的调优实战
在Linux云服务器(不论是香港服务器还是美国VPS)上,内核参数调整能带来显著效果,尤其是网络与文件描述符相关。
网络栈优化
- 启用TCP快速打开与拥塞控制算法:从传统Cubic切换到BBR(如果内核版本支持),可以在高丢包或长延迟链接下提升吞吐量:sysctl -w net.ipv4.tcp_congestion_control=bbr;
- 调整net.core和net.ipv4参数以提升并发连接能力,例如增加somaxconn、tcp_max_syn_backlog、tcp_tw_reuse、增加文件描述符限制(ulimit -n)等;
- 开启TCP窗口缩放并调大udp/tcp缓冲区:net.ipv4.tcp_rmem、tcp_wmem、net.core.rmem_max/wmem_max;
- 在高并发短连接场景下启用TCP Fast Open、减少TIME_WAIT影响:net.ipv4.tcp_tw_recycle(注意兼容性)、tcp_fin_timeout等。
磁盘与文件系统
- 如果使用SSD云盘或本地NVMe,使用适配的IO调度器(noop或deadline)可以降低延迟,避免cfq在高并发下引入延迟;
- 数据库(MySQL/MariaDB/Postgres)应将数据目录放在高IOPS的磁盘,合理调整innodb_buffer_pool_size、innodb_flush_method(O_DIRECT)、sync_binlog等以平衡性能与持久性;
- 使用文件系统级缓存(例如Redis或Memcached)减少磁盘访问频率。
应用层最佳实践:Web服务、数据库与缓存
应用栈优化直接影响最终用户体验。下面列举常见Web架构的关键点。
Web服务器与后端
- 选择合适的Web服务器:Nginx适用于高并发静态与反向代理场景,配合keepalive_timeout与worker_connections、worker_rlimit_nofile调优;
- 对于PHP应用,使用PHP-FPM池化机制,调整pm.max_children、pm.start_servers等参数,根据内存与请求负载设置;
- 启用HTTP/2或HTTP/3(QUIC)可以改善跨断链路的并发加载性能,特别是在移动网络或高丢包环境中;
- 对于API服务,采用连接池、异步IO或协程框架(如gRPC、Node.js/Koa+cluster、Go等)能有效提升并发处理能力。
缓存与CDN
- 合理使用多级缓存:浏览器缓存、边缘CDN缓存、应用层缓存(Redis/Memcached),显著降低源站负载;
- 对于静态内容、大文件与全球用户,部署CDN(结合香港或新加坡节点)比单一香港服务器更能提升全球访问速度;
- 结合Etag与Cache-Control合理设置缓存策略,降低不必要的传输带宽。
数据库优化
- 分析慢查询并添加索引,避免全表扫描;
- 读写分离:主从复制或使用分布式数据库,读取流量大的场景可部署只读副本在香港、东京或新加坡节点,减少主库压力;
- 使用连接池(例如HikariCP),避免频繁建立/销毁数据库连接;
- 对于大数据量场景考虑分库分表或使用NoSQL方案(如MongoDB、Elasticsearch)作为补充。
网络架构与多地域部署策略
为了兼顾国内访问速度与国际用户体验,常见做法是采用混合部署:核心节点部署在香港服务器以便快速通达内地,再在美国、日本、韩国、新加坡等地部署副本或边缘服务。
选址与负载分配
- 面向中国大陆用户优先考虑香港节点;若目标用户在美洲/欧洲,则应在美国服务器或欧洲机房部署;
- 使用智能DNS或全球负载均衡(GSLB)根据地理位置、机房健康状况与实时延迟分配流量;
- 结合Anycast与CDN,减少DNS解析与首包延迟。
连通性与合规
- 跨境业务需要关注备案与合规问题,香港服务器在国内访问不需要ICP备案但仍需注意内容合规;
- 国际链路质量波动时,考虑多ISP备份或BGP多线接入减少单点故障风险。
安全、稳定性与运维自动化
性能与安全往往是并重的。DDoS防护、WAF、自动伸缩与健康检查是稳定运行的基石。
- 启用DDoS防护与WAF,阻挡异常流量;
- 设置自动扩缩容策略(基于CPU、响应时间、队列长度等指标),在业务波峰时自动扩容节点;
- 使用基础镜像和配置管理工具(Ansible、Terraform)统一运维,快速回滚与扩容;
- 制定备份与恢复策略(数据库热备、定期快照、异地冗余)以保障业务连续性。
优势对比:香港服务器 vs 美国服务器/其他亚洲机房
不同地域的服务器各有优劣:
- 香港服务器:对中国内地访问延迟低、网络互联好,适合面向大陆的互联网服务与跨境电商;
- 美国服务器(及美国VPS):适合面向美洲用户或需要接入美企云服务的应用,生态与服务丰富;
- 日本/韩国/新加坡服务器:在东亚/东南亚区域具有更好延迟表现,适合区域化部署与内容分发;
- VPS与云服务器的选择:VPS适合轻量级部署与成本敏感场景,云服务器提供弹性伸缩、快照与更多网络功能,更适合中大型业务。
选购建议:如何为业务挑选合适的云服务器
购买前请评估以下要点:
- 明确业务类型(静态站点、动态Web、API、数据库、大文件存储),决定CPU、内存和磁盘IOPS的优先级;
- 关注网络带宽上行下行、峰值带宽与突发带宽策略;
- 如果有跨境用户,建议混合部署并结合CDN;
- 关注提供商的监控、快照、快迁与SLA保障,及是否能灵活扩容;
- 域名管理与解析也是基础工作,选择可靠的域名注册服务商并配置权威DNS,能减少解析导致的访问问题。
总结一下,性能优化不是一次性的动作,而是一个持续的闭环:监控→定位→优化→验证。通过内核与系统参数调优、应用层缓存与架构改造、合理的多地域部署与CDN配合,能够在保持成本可控的前提下显著提升速度与稳定性。对于希望在香港机房构建稳定中枢的站长与企业,建议在测试环境多做基准比对(包括香港VPS与美国VPS对比),并结合业务访问分布选择合适的机房与网络策略。
如果您正在考虑在香港机房部署或迁移服务,可以参考后浪云的香港云服务器产品页面,了解具体配置与网络说明:香港云服务器 - 后浪云。更多云服务与行业资讯也可在后浪云官网查看:后浪云。

